【电脑的host是什么】在日常使用电脑的过程中,我们可能会听到“host”这个词。那么,“电脑的host是什么”?其实,这个概念在不同的场景下有不同的含义。下面将从多个角度对“电脑的host”进行总结,并通过表格形式清晰展示。
一、什么是Host?
“Host”是英文单词,意为“主机”或“托管者”。在计算机领域中,它通常指代一个能够提供服务或资源的设备或系统。根据不同的应用场景,host可以有多种解释:
1. 网络中的Host
在网络通信中,host指的是连接到网络的任何设备,比如电脑、服务器、路由器等。每个host都有一个唯一的IP地址,用于在网络中标识和通信。
2. 操作系统中的Host文件
在Windows或Linux系统中,有一个名为`hosts`的文件,用于将域名映射到IP地址。它可以用来屏蔽网站、本地测试等。
3. 虚拟化环境中的Host
在虚拟机环境中,host指的是运行虚拟机的物理计算机,而虚拟机则称为guest。
4. 服务器中的Host
在服务器管理中,host可能指代一台服务器,或者是某个应用程序的运行环境。
二、不同场景下的Host含义对比
场景 | Host的定义 | 举例说明 |
网络通信 | 连接到网络的设备 | 一台电脑、手机、路由器等 |
操作系统 | 用于域名解析的本地文件 | Windows系统中的C:\Windows\System32\drivers\etc\hosts |
虚拟化 | 运行虚拟机的物理设备 | 一台物理服务器作为host,运行多个虚拟机 |
服务器 | 服务器本身或其运行环境 | 一台Web服务器作为host,承载网站内容 |
三、如何查看电脑的Host信息?
1. 查看Host文件路径
- Windows:`C:\Windows\System32\drivers\etc\hosts`
- Linux/Unix:`/etc/hosts`
2. 查看IP地址(即网络中的host)
- Windows:命令提示符输入 `ipconfig`
- Linux:终端输入 `ifconfig` 或 `ip a`
3. 查看虚拟化环境中的Host
- 使用VMware、VirtualBox等工具时,可查看虚拟机设置中的host信息。
四、常见问题解答
问题 | 回答 |
host和IP地址有什么区别? | host是一个设备或系统的名称,而IP地址是该设备在网络中的唯一标识。 |
hosts文件有什么作用? | 用于本地域名解析,可以屏蔽网站或模拟网络环境。 |
host和guest的区别是什么? | host是运行虚拟机的物理设备,guest是虚拟机本身。 |
总结
“电脑的host是什么”这个问题并没有一个统一的答案,因为它取决于具体的使用场景。无论是网络中的设备、操作系统中的配置文件,还是虚拟化环境中的运行平台,host都扮演着重要的角色。理解host的不同含义,有助于我们在实际操作中更好地管理和优化电脑系统。